Understanding Low-VOC Paints



When you select low-VOC paints, you're opting for a product that produces fewer unpredictable natural compounds, which can be unsafe to both your health and wellness and the environment.



VOCs are chemicals located in several paint items that can vaporize into the air and contribute to interior air contamination. By choosing low-VOC choices, you're minimizing the number of these discharges, making your home safer.

Low-VOC paints normally have 50 grams per litre or fewer VOCs, compared to standard paints that can contain up to 250 grams per litre. This suggests that when you repaint your home with low-VOC products, you're not just choosing for aesthetic appeals; you're likewise taking a step towards a healthier interior setting.

These paints come in a range of surfaces and colors, so you won't need to compromise on design. They appropriate for both exterior and interior projects, supplying durability and protection like their standard equivalents.

And also, numerous makers are currently concentrating on creating low-VOC formulations without giving up efficiency. Understanding low-VOC paints encourages you to make informed choices for your home and well-being while contributing to environmental preservation.

Potential Downsides to Consider



While low-VOC paints use various benefits, there are some potential disadvantages to remember. One considerable worry is their performance compared to typical paints. Low-VOC choices might not constantly supply the very same degree of resilience and insurance coverage, which can bring about even more frequent touch-ups or a demand for additional layers. This can be irritating and lengthy throughout your painting task.

You need to additionally know that low-VOC paints can often have a different coating or structure. If you're aiming for a particular aesthetic, make sure to evaluate examples to ensure the outcome meets your assumptions.

Finally, while low-VOC paints are normally safer, they can still release some fumes. Correct ventilation is essential during and after application, so be prepared to air out your area effectively.
